  • Tuolumne, California Census Data
  • The total number of people in Tuolumne is 3,970. Of those, 1,960 are Male (49.37 %) and 2,010 are Female (50.63 %).

    In Tuolumne, California 38.6 is the median age.

    Tuolumne, California population is broken down (as a percentage) by age as follows:

    Under Age of 5: 6.27 %
    Ages 5 to 9: 7.96 %
    Ages 10 to 14: 8.14 %
    Ages 15 to 19: 8.24 %
    Ages 20 to 24: 4.99 %
    Ages 25 to 34: 9.82 %
    Ages 35 to 44: 15.01 %
    Ages 45 to 54: 16.80 %
    Ages 55 to 59: 5.69 %
    Ages 60 to 64: 4.36 %
    Ages 65 to 74: 7.00 %
    Ages 75 to 84: 4.33 %
    Over the age of 85: 1.39 %

    Analysis of Education/Enrollment in Tuolumne, California:
    A total of 1,034 people over the age of three are enrolled in school in Tuolumne.
    Of the total enrolled in Tuolumne:
    31 children in Tuolumne are enrolled in Nursery School.
    69 children are attending Kindergarten in Tuolumne.
    509 children in Tuolumne attend Primary School
    271 young people in Tuolumne attend Secondary School.
    154 people are enrolled in college in Tuolumne.
    854 people have a High School diploma (or equivalent).
    768 people have attended some college (without a degree).
    234 people in Tuolumne have an Associates Degree.
    248 people in Tuolumne have a Bachelors Degree.
    87 people in Tuolumne have a Graduate Degree.

    Tuolumne Statistical Data
    Tuolumne, California Total Area covers 46.88 Square Miles.
    Total Water Area is 0.13 Square Miles.
    Total Land Area is 46.75 Square Miles.
    In Tuolumne, CA. pop. density is 84.92 persons/square mile.
    Tuolumne, California is located in the Pacific (GMT -8) Time Zone.
    The elevation in Tuolumne is 1874 Ft.

    Economic Data for Tuolumne, CA.

    Family Income Data for Tuolumne:
    Income per household breakdown is as follows:
    Earning under $10,000 annually: 176
    Earning $10,000.00 to $14,999 annually: 94
    Earning $15,000 to $24,999 annually: 157
    Earning $25,000 to $34,999 annually: 281
    Earning $35,000 to $49,999 annually: 327
    Earning $50,000 to $74,999 annually: 316
    Earning $75,000 to $99,999 annually: 95
    Earning $100,000 to $149,999 annually: 90
    Earning $150,000 to $199,999 annually: 0
    Earning $200,000 or more annually: 16
    $38,405.00 is the Median Annual Income per family in Tuolumne.

    Employment Data:
    1,987 are employed in Tuolumne, California.
    191 are unemployed in Tuolumne.
    Of those that currently employed in Tuolumne:
    1,055 Males are currently employed in Tuolumne.
    932 Females are currently employed in Tuolumne, CA.

Tapering off drug or alcohol use can help considerably to reduce withdrawal symptoms, but for many individuals, especially those that abuse highly addictive drugs for an extended duration of time, it simply may not be feasible to do that. The alcohol or drug addiction can simply have advanced too far and the compulsion to use a drug or alcohol has become too powerful. In such situations, a drug or alcohol detox facility is the safest route to handling the withdrawal process. Most drug and alcohol treatment programs provide a medically supervised detox to minimize withdrawal symptoms that are caused by the sudden discontinuation of drug or alcohol use so that the often unpleasant withdrawal process can be made more pleasant for the client. Discontinuing the use of addictive drugs and alcohol using the cold turkey method is not encouraged because it can occasionally cause life-threatening withdrawal symptoms, such as seizures.

Some of the signs and symptoms of drug and alcohol addiction consist of inadequate school or employment attendance and performance, unkempt physical appearance, changes in eating habits, changes in sleep pattern, shying away from close friends, missing work or school, money problems, deteriorating family relations, withdrawal symptoms when the drug or alcohol is not obtainable, severe urges and the need to obtain the drug or alcohol at any cost including but not limited to lying and stealing to get it.
